> After the optimization in LENS-1452, Combinations as mentioned in the jira 
> summary can get created. Say the time range queried is {{\[f, t)}}, Candidate 
> {{a}} and {{b}} can cover {{\[f, m)}} and candidate {{c}} can cover {{\[m, 
> t)}}. Say a Union candidate is represented as {{U(cand1, cand2,...)}}. Then 
> the code creates {{U(a,b,c), U(a,c) and U(b,c)}}. If {{U(a,b,c)}} is picked 
> as final candidate, then one of {{a}} or {{b}} doesn't resolve partitions and 
> {{time_range_in}} clause is left as it is for that.
